Who needs genome browser - help?
01
Genome browsers are useful for a wide range of users, including:
02
- Scientists and researchers working in genomics, genetics, or related fields who want to study specific genes, genomic regions, or genetic variations.
03
- Biologists and geneticists who want to visualize and analyze genomic data, such as gene expression patterns, regulatory elements, or genetic variants.
04
- Bioinformaticians and computational biologists who analyze genomic data and need a tool to visualize and interpret the results.
05
- Students learning about genomics, genetics, or bioinformatics who want to gain hands-on experience with analyzing and interpreting genomic data.
06
- Medical professionals and genetic counselors who need to access and interpret genomic information for diagnoses, treatment decisions, or genetic counseling.
07
- Anyone with a general interest in genomics and genetics who wants to explore and learn about genomes, genes, and genetic variations.
